Deep foundation repair services involve assessing and strengthening the underlying support system of a building to ensure stability and safety. Over time, factors such as soil shifting, water damage, or poor initial construction can cause the foundation to settle or crack. Professional contractors use specialized techniques to identify the root causes of foundation issues and implement solutions that restore the structural integrity of a property. These repairs often include methods like underpinning, pier installation, or mudjacking, tailored to address the specific needs of each property.
Foundation problems can lead to a variety of issues for homeowners, including uneven floors, c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and even more serious structural concerns. If these signs are present, it may indicate that the foundation has shifted or become compromised. Addressing foundation issues early can prevent more extensive damage and costly repairs down the line. Local service providers are equipped to evaluate the severity of foundation problems and recommend appropriate repair strategies to stabilize the property.
Properties that typically require deep foundation repair include older homes, buildings with poor soil conditions, or structures that have experienced recent changes in moisture levels or nearby construction. Both residential homes and certain types of commercial properties may need these services if they show signs of sinking, cracking, or unevenness. Homes built on expansive clay soils or in areas prone to flooding are especially vulnerable to foundation issues and can benefit from expert assessment and repair solutions.

The overview below groups typical Deep Foundation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in West Lafayette, IN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or deep foundation repairs in West Lafayette range from $250 to $600, covering common issues like small cracks or settling.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the specific repair needed.
Moderate Projects - Larger repairs such as foundation underpinning or localized stabilization usually cost between $1,000 and $3,500. These projects are common for homes experiencing moderate shifts or structural concerns.
Full Foundation Replacement - Complete foundation replacements can range from $10,000 to $30,000 or more, depending on size and complexity. Such extensive work is less frequent but necessary for severe foundation damage.
Complex or Custom Jobs - Very large or complex foundation repair projects, including significant underpinning or custom solutions, can exceed $50,000. These are less common and typically involve specialized techniques handled by experienced local contractors.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are deep foundation repairs? Deep foundation repairs involve fixing issues with the underground supports of a building, such as piers or piles, to ensure stability and prevent settling or shifting.
How do I know if my home needs deep foundation repair? Signs include uneven floors, cracks in walls or ceilings, sticking doors or windows, and visible foundation cracks that worsen over time.
What types of deep foundation repair methods are available? Common methods include underpinning with piers, helical piles, or slabjacking, which are selected based on the specific foundation issue and soil conditions.
